18 Jan 2025 10:20:07
Am I the only one who doesn't think Haaland is world class? I keep getting roasted at work for this view. He can put the ball in the net. But, for me, there are other qualities needed to be WC.

{Ed001's Note - I had pretty much said what Roy Keane said about him before he joined City and he has not improved since. Great goalscorer, but terrible footballer. His only use in build up is to keep making runs in order to force the defence to drop off and so create space. You certainly don't want to pass him the ball as he is worse than Jota at link up play.}

Definitely world class. With keepers, defenders and midfielders it’s a lot harder to assess, but for me when it comes to forward players it’s nearly all about your output. You are in the team to score goals and/ or create goals. Haaland is one of the top 5 goal-scorers in world football. It’s nice having forwards who can press, play nice intricate build up passes or get you off your seat with some flair, but the hardest part of football is sticking the ball in the net. That’s what wins games and what ultimately sets the world class forwards apart.
If you are ever in any doubt whether goals/ assists are everything for a forward, take a look at where our front 3 of Mane, Firmino and Salah currently play their trade. One of them had world class output that allowed him to stay at the top. And it’s not the two playing against moisture farmers on Tatooine.

Riera. He was okay. Not particularly fast, but enough to get the ball upfield and strike in decent crosses. Something happened and he ran afoul of Benitez and the next thing you know he was frozen out of the team and then shipped out.
4.) 05 Jun 2017 16:05:56
He fell out with Rafa and called the club a sinking ship under him. He was sold to turkey.
